Successful installation of ULB HPGe-system at Livsmedelsverket!
Gammadata has recently delivered and commissioned an Ultra Low Background (ULB) gamma spectroscopy system at Livsmedelsverket, Uppsala. The system was delivered with our largest broad energy detector (BE6530), to allow for maximum counting efficiency for various geometries and minimize MDA values all the way down to 3keV.
The lead shield (DuAl GmbH) was equipped with the newly developed AutoLid™ feature, enabling automatic opening and closing of the lid.
The system was installed with the Apex-Gamma 1.5.1 gamma spectroscopy software suite, combined with a customized script package for automatic import of sample data from a separate LIMS system.
The system will be used to strengthen the measurement and analysis capability regarding radioactive substances in food and drinking water at Livsmedelsverket.
